Press "z" to undo the very last action you took in Gmail. Press "Shift + ?" to open an overlay that displays all the major keyboard shortcuts you can use in Gmail right now. Press "/" to move the cursor to the search box at the top of the Gmail page to immediately type a search. Today we are going to learn how to enable Gmail shortcuts:ġ- Login to your Gmail account and click on Settings.Ģ- Under the General tab go to the option Keyboard shortcuts (from here you can turn them on or off), select Keyboard shortcuts on and click Save Changes.īefore I finish this article, I would like to leave a short list of Gmail Keyboard shortcuts that I find common to use:Ĭ- Allows you to compose a new message.
